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Review and process all documents associated with customer vehicle purchases.

  • Prepare tag and title documents

  • Submit all legal transfer documents to the DMV

  • Prepare and maintain trade-in vehicle jackets

  • Ensure that name and address files are updated on an ongoing basis

  • Process all wholesale deals

  • Verify and pay off trade-ins

  • Floor and pay off vehicles

  • Assist the bank during a floor plan audit

  • Properly represent the dealership to its customers and vendors in a friendly manner

  • Complete end-of-month accounting reports - Notice of Sale and Notice of Liens

  • Assist in the completion of annual review/audit

  • Keep current with applicable laws
